Dates confirmed for the next MOMAD

The next MOMAD will take place from 6 to 8 February 2020 continuously from 9:30 a.m. to 7:00 p.m. (Thursday and Friday) and from 9:30 a.m. to 6:00 p.m. on Saturday at the IFEMA Exhibition Centre.

 The trade fair is being opened early on Thursday for the second time given the positive results this had on the September 2019 edition.

The fair will feature sustainable fashion and the winner of the 2nd “Fashion, Sustainability and Business” Contest will have their own stand as the prize for having the best sustainable collection at the last fair.  

MOMAD sends out the invitation to the next fair in 2020: from 6 to 8 February. The Organising Committee has once again opted to hold the fair from Thursday to Saturday due to the high number of visitors on Thursday as compared to Sunday in the previous fairs. The schedule has also undergone a slight change: On Thursday and Friday the fair will be open to visitors from 9:30 a.m. to 7:00 p.m. while on Saturday it will open at the same time, but close one hour earlier, at 6:00 p.m.

MOMAD continues to focus on sustainable fashion to meet new market demands. On this occasion, the winner of the 2nd MOMAD “Fashion, Sustainability and Business” Contest, Marita Moreno, will exhibit her new collection at the next fair as the winner of the best sustainable collection prize.

 This Portuguese designer, who launched a vegan line in 2017, is now offering a daring new range of shoes. In her latest project she focuses on design, without neglecting sustainability – which we can see in the material used: discarded pineapple leaves-. The leather used by Marita Moreno has not been treated with heavy metals and the designer is working intensively on her recycling line, using the left overs from previous collections.

 The companies participating in Sustainable Experience are examples to follow in a market that is committed to environmentally friendly production and social and economic responsibility. The project places MOMAD among the major commercial fashion events on the international calendar, with a special emphasis on new market opportunities.
